MsSql速成宝典:查询优化与数据库管理全攻略
|
作为一名移动应用加固工程师,日常工作中经常会接触到数据库相关的优化和管理问题。在众多数据库系统中,MsSql因其稳定性与功能强大而被广泛使用。掌握MsSql的查询优化与数据库管理技巧,能够显著提升系统的性能与安全性。 在查询优化方面,索引的合理使用是关键。通过分析执行计划,可以发现哪些查询存在性能瓶颈。对于频繁使用的字段,应考虑创建非聚集索引,但也要避免过度索引导致写入性能下降。 同时,避免使用SELECT 语句,只选择需要的字段可以减少数据传输量,提高查询效率。合理使用JOIN操作,确保关联字段有索引支持,也是优化查询的重要手段。 在数据库管理方面,定期备份是基础工作之一。利用MsSql的备份功能,可以制定自动化的备份策略,防止数据丢失。同时,监控数据库的使用情况,如磁盘空间、连接数和CPU使用率,有助于提前发现潜在问题。 维护数据库的完整性同样重要。通过定期运行DBCC CHECKDB命令,可以检测并修复数据库中的逻辑错误。清理无用的数据和日志文件,有助于保持数据库的高效运行。
图像AI模拟效果,仅供参考 了解MsSql的高级特性,如视图、存储过程和触发器,能够帮助更灵活地管理数据。合理设计这些对象,可以提升代码的可维护性与复用性。(编辑:站长网) 【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容! |

